David Grant is a scholar working on Education, General Agricultural and Biological Sciences and Communication. According to data from OpenAlex, David Grant has authored 32 papers receiving a total of 373 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Education, 4 papers in General Agricultural and Biological Sciences and 3 papers in Communication. Recurrent topics in David Grant's work include Diverse Educational Innovations Studies (4 papers), School Choice and Performance (3 papers) and Parental Involvement in Education (3 papers). David Grant is often cited by papers focused on Diverse Educational Innovations Studies (4 papers), School Choice and Performance (3 papers) and Parental Involvement in Education (3 papers). David Grant coll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Australia. David Grant's co-authors include Michael Robbins, Mark Warschauer, Claude Messan Setodji, Timothy Clark, M.G. Heijltjes, Lisa M. Ellram, James R. Stock, Julia H. Kaufman, Gerald Hunter and Melissa Kay Diliberti and has published in prestigious journals such as Academy of Management Review, System and British Journal of Educational Technology.
